Subaru Forester Clutch Replacement in Ann Arbor, MI
Problem: Noise and engine stalls when the clutch pedal is depressed.
Diagnosis: The technician inspected and verified the external clutch release components were functioning properly. Considering the vehicle's age and odometer reading, and the noise when the clutch pedal was depressed, the technician suspected a seized clutch throw-out bearing and damaged clutch pressure plate. The transmission would need to be removed to further inspect the clutch release bearing and clutch assembly. A vehicle inspection report was sent to the vehicle owner before continuing with the inspection and repair.
Repair: removed transmission and inspected clutch assembly. Found failed clutch throw-out bearing, damaged clutch pressure plate, worn clutch friction disc, and flywheel worn beyond minimum thickness requiring new flywheel. Clutch assembly replacement, flywheel replacement, clutch release bearing replacement. Test drive to confirm the successful repair.

Signs That Your Clutch Needs To Be Repaired
There are several common symptoms of Subaru clutch problems:
- Vibration when clutch pedal depressed (clutch release bearing problem).
- Spongy or sticking clutch pedal when depressed (clutch release problem).
- Rumbling or squeaking noises when clutch pedal depressed (clutch release bearing problem).
- Clutch pedal remains at the floor(worn clutch disc problem or clutch release mechanism problem).
- Difficulty shifting gears (worn clutch disc problem).
- Engine speed increases but vehicle does not accelerate (clutch slipping problem).
- When going uphill the vehicle slows down but engine speed stays the same or increases (clutch slip problem).
